Attic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water stain (less than 1 sq. Ft.) | Yes | No | DIY-friendly, but ensure thorough drying and inspection. |
| Visible mold or mildew growth | No | Yes | Health hazard – need professional removal and cleaning. |
| Large water damage (more than 10 sq. Ft.) | No | Yes | May need specialized equipment and expertise to dry and repair. |
| Hidden water damage (e.g., behind walls or under flooring) | No | Yes | Needs professional inspection and repair to prevent further damage. |
| Fire damage with water damage | No | Yes | Combination of hazards needs specialized expertise and equipment to address safely. |

Attic Water Damage Restoration Cost in Walpole, MA
Prices for attic water damage restoration vary based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Walpole, MA. Here are some estimates: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Inspection and Assessment | $100 – $500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Water Extraction and Dr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, number of specialized equipment needed |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of cleaning and sanitizing required |
| Repairs and Restoration |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type and extent of repairs needed |
